** Job Description
** Mission:  The Social Worker maximizes the client/family's functioning within the context of  rehabilitation, maintenance or palliation. The Social Worker enhances the problem solving  and coping capacity of individuals and families/caregivers utilizing a variety of interventions

Key Responsibilities:

• To receive and respond appropriately to inquiries pertaining to Extendicare Inc. which  relate to placement, lifestyle, policies and procedures.  
• To conduct tours of the home with applicants, prospective applicants and/or their  advocates.  
• Responsible for carrying out appropriate pre-admission procedures including:  
• Screening of applications  
• Correspondence with applicants to acknowledge receipt of application and to provide  information.  
• Pre-admission visits and assessments  
• Communication with placement agencies  
• To coordinate new admissions and to accompany new Residents and their  families/advocates through the admission process.  
• To promote and facilitate a Resident-oriented environment, acting as a Resident/family  advocate, where indicated.  
• To plan, organize and carry out social work programs/services to meet the ongoing  psychological needs of the Residents and their families/advocates.  
• To function as a member of the multi-disciplinary team in planning overall Resident care  and participate in planning and development of programs/services in response to  Resident needs.  
• To facilitate the development and/or functioning of positive Resident groups acting as an  advisor, where indicated.  
• To organize and participate in Resident Care Conferences and family conferences as  needed.  
• Responsible for organizing regular Family Orientation programs for families/advocates of  new and prospective Residents.  
• Responsible for providing educational and consultative services on social work related  issues/topics through participation in staff orientation programs, staff development  programs and educational seminars for staff, Residents and families/advocates as  required.  
• Responsible for documentation and completion of statistical reports related to quality  management for use in evaluating departmental performance, identifying current trends  in Resident, social and institutional needs and as a basis for setting policy and planning  future programs.  
• To work in a position of trust with vulnerable adults (residents).  
• To uphold and promote the organization's values and philosophy relating particularly to  ethics, morality, and integrity as set out in Extendicare's Code of Conduct.  
• To complete other duties as assigned.

Qualifications:

• Must be registered as a Social Worker under the Health Professions Act, 2000.  
• Graduate of a recognized school of social work with a Bachelor of Social Work degree.  
• Experience in working with Geriatrics.  
• Familiarity with the multi-disciplinary team concept, skill in teamwork and ability to work  effectively in a multi-disciplinary setting.  
• Ability to initiate and direct own departmental activity.
